Home Cinema

The way we enjoy the latest movies is in the middle of a monumental shift that started way before Coronavirus ever hit our shores with Netflix and other streaming services pushing “at home premieres” for a long time. Now, in an attempt to win revenue by releasing some of their titles via streaming services at a premium price point, the major movie studios are allowing that paradigm shift. 

Sadly, for many the experience of watching a brand new movie on their TV and soundbar doesn’t quite stir the pleasure centers in the same way that a 40ft widescreen and an immersive 3D surround sound system does. The great thing is that an authentic cinema experience that is just as immersive and engaging as your local cineplex is now achievable at home for as little as the cost of a new Ford Focus…

 

Golf & Multi-Sports Simulation

Not the first thing that might come to mind when designing or building a home, but with people more than ever focused on how they spend their time at home and gaming now the fastest growing technology market in the world – simulation is one of the natural next steps in residential entertainment spaces. With shot tracing technology commonplace at driving ranges and entertainment venues like TopGolf, golfers that have the disposable income are now looking to integrators to deliver authentic virtual sports experiences in their homes.

Aside from golf, some brands such as High Definition Golf are market leaders in “multi-sports” which put simply, based on the same camera platform as the golf simulators, can deliver authentic and fun games across a multitude of other sports and games, including but not limited to; Football, Basketball, Lacrosse, Ice Hockey, American Football, Clay-Pigeon Shooting, and Bowling.

 

How Does This Affect Design and Build?

During the initial stages of any home design or build it is important to ascertain from the customer if they plan to have any home entertainment or simulation system installed, not just from a cabling perspective, but also because some of the systems require non-standard ceiling heights (anything up to 3.5m) to install properly.
